Comprehending Modern Doors
What are Modern Doors?
Modern doors include a large range of styles, products, and performances. They can be exterior or interior doors that typically include clean lines, minimalistic designs, and ingenious products. Common kinds of modern doors consist of:
- Sliding Glass Doors: Perfect for bringing the outdoors inside, often used for outdoor patios or as room dividers.
- French Doors: Elegant double doors that include a touch of sophistication to any space.
- Pivot Doors: Hinged at the leading and bottom instead of the standard side hinges, offering a distinct opening experience.
- Bi-fold Doors: Fold in on themselves, ideal for maximizing space in smaller sized locations.
| Type of Modern Door | Best For | Products |
|---|---|---|
| Sliding Glass Doors | Patios, terraces | Glass, aluminum, vinyl |
| French Doors | Entrances, terraces | Wood, fiberglass |
| Pivot Doors | Main entrances | Wood, metal, fiberglass |
| Bi-fold Doors | Kitchens, open areas | Wood, aluminum, vinyl, glass |

Steps for Modern Door Installation
Installing a modern door can be a gratifying DIY project, but it requires cautious planning and execution. Follow these actions to guarantee a successful installation.
1. Gather Your Tools and Materials
Before beginning, ensure you have all needed products convenient:
- Tape procedure
- Level
- Screwdriver (or drill)
- Hinge screws
- Door handle/lockset
- Chisel (if required)
- Safety safety glasses and gloves
2. Procedure the Door Frame
Precise measurements are essential:
- Measure the width and height of the door frame.
- Check the density of the existing door, as this can affect the kind of door you buy.
3. Select the Right Door
Select a door that fits your style, needs, and budget. Think about elements such as product, insulation, and design.
4. Get Rid Of the Old Door (if suitable)
If changing an old door, eliminate it carefully:
- Remove the door from its hinges.
- Take off any existing hardware, such as knobs and locks.
5. Prepare the Door Frame
Check the frame for any damage or decay. Repair any issues before installation.
6. Set up the Hinges
For doors that come pre-drilled, place the hinges uniformly along the side. If using non-prepped doors, mark and sculpt out locations for hinges.
7. Hang the New Door
Thoroughly raise the door into position:
- Align it with the frame.
- Secure the hinges with screws, ensuring the door swings freely.
8. Add Hardware
Install the lockset and door handle following the producer's instructions. Check the functionality of all hardware and make sure smooth operation.
9. Seal the Edges
Apply weatherstripping as needed to enhance energy efficiency and seal any gaps around the doorframe.
10. Last Touches

Key Considerations for Modern Door Installation
- Door Material: Choose between wood, metal, fiberglass, or glass, depending upon your wanted visual and resilience requirements.
- Local Climate: Select doors with suitable insulation properties for your area to improve energy effectiveness.
- Building Codes: Be conscious of local structure codes regarding door installations, particularly in regards to fire exits and safety policies.
Frequently asked question Section
1. How long does modern door installation generally take?
The installation time depends on the intricacy of the door and the skill level of the installer. Typically, it can take anywhere from 2 to 4 hours.
2. Can I install a door without professional help?
Yes, lots of house owners select to set up doors themselves. However, for much heavier doors or more intricate setups, employing a professional may be advisable.
3. What is the typical cost of modern doors?
The cost can differ considerably based upon material, design, and brand name. Basic models start from ₤ 150, while tailor-made or high-end designs can reach ₤ 1,500 or more.
4. Do modern doors need unique maintenance?
Maintenance depends upon the material. Wooden doors may require regular painting or staining, while glass doors may simply need occasional cleaning.
5. Are modern doors energy efficient?
Lots of modern doors include insulation and sealing technologies that offer energy performance. Look for Energy Star-rated doors for the best performance.
